When’s the Cheapest Time to Visit New York

The cheapest time to visit New York are the months of January and February. These are the coldest months of the year so the prices of flights and hotels drop. It gets dark very early, at 5PM in Winter… you don’t have much sunshine. There are high possibilities of snow, freezing rain and wind. But is a lot cheaper and you have cool featured events:

New York is always beautiful and I particularly love the city covered in snow. It’s a city where you’ll be walking a lot, so if it’s too cold, it can be hard spending the whole day exploring the city by foot.

March is still a cheap month to book hotels in NYC comparing to the Summer and Spring. But a bit more expensive than January and February.
